Portuguese
Etymology
Borrowed, via Spanish nagua, from Taíno *nawa (“woman's loincloth”).
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/ˈna.ɡwa/
- Hyphenation: ná‧gua
Noun
nágua f (plural náguas)
- petticoat (thin piece of clothing wore under a skirt or dress)
- Synonyms: anágua, saiote
